The Business Unit
Honeywell Aerospace products and services are found on aircraft across commercial aviation, defense, and space. We operate through three business areas:
- Electronic Solutions develops the avionics, navigation systems, sensors, and electromagnetic defense technology on board 90% of the world's aircraft.
- Engines & Power Systems provides the propulsion, auxiliary power, and electrical systems that keep those aircraft flying.
- Control Systems supplies the thermal and motion control systems that support takeoff, landing, and the safety of everyone on board.
With approximately 58,000 employees worldwide and net sales of $17.4B in 2025, we are also advancing systems for autonomous and supersonic platforms — bringing the same focus on safety and efficiency to the next era of flight.
